Pietersen leads England on slow day

Kevin Pietersen, playing with admirable responsibility on a sub-standard Nagpur pitch, held England together on the opening day of the final Test...

Jayawardene to give up captaincy

Mahela Jaywardene has confirmed he will step down from the captaincy at the end of Sri Lanka's tour of Australia - a move he had hinted at for some months now...

Du Plessis named captain for T20s

Faf du Plessis will lead South Africa in the three Twenty20 internationals against New Zealand in December...
